What is a key programmer for the vehicle?

The procedure of programming a car key involves recoding the transponder in the vehicle key or key fob. This is necessary to allow the key to run and start the vehicle, as modern automobiles have anti-theft security systems that use unique codes for each car to identify unauthorised attempts at starting and running the engine. Although some of the latest models can be programmed with keyfobs but older models and those that are more expensive typically require a special device referred to as a "car key programmer" to reprogram the transponder. These devices are sometimes used as standalone units, but they are often integrated into larger diagnostic scan tools that are used to diagnose and fix the car's computer.

What are the benefits of a key programmer in automobiles?

Modern cars are equipped with a number features that make driving safer and easier. One of the most useful is the key fob, which allows you to remotely start your car so that it's nice and warm before you leave for your morning commute. But, a lot of people are unaware that their keys can also be programmed to work with specific vehicles. This is because most modern keys are equipped with transponder chips which communicate with the car through a low-level signal. The car recognizes the chip, and it starts the motor. If you have a key that is different from the one programmed, it will not start your car key programmers near me.

A car key programmer can aid. A car key programmer is used to reprogram the transponder chip on a new or replacement key. This can be accomplished in various ways, but most auto locksmiths use a device called an EEPROM programming unit. They are typically small bidirectional units that connect to an OBD-II port. They are available from a wide range of companies, including certain vehicle manufacturers.

What are the drawbacks of a car key programmer?

The car key programmer is an important tool for auto locksmiths as well as repair shops. It allows them to programme new keys, and also to use existing keys to replace them. This process can be lengthy and challenging. It requires a sophisticated key programming machine for cars and access to the anti-theft code of the vehicle. The key must also be an exact match to the car's model.

Some modern cars have a specific chip in their keys that can communicate with the car's computer in order to start it up. This is designed to stop duplicate keys from being used to unlock or start the car. There are methods to circumvent the security feature and allow a brand new car key to function. One such method is to use a key programming machine to reprogramme the chip in the replacement car programing key.
